"What defines America? ... pianist Lara Downes has a musical answer ... a smartly programmed, wide-ranging anthology of solo piano works by American composers past and present ... (there are) strong pieces by famous composers like Copland, Bernstein and Ellington, but they're not the usual suspects. Downes' keen music choices and her thoughtful performances evoke a brilliantly curated art exhibit. On display here, with all its regret, hope and pride, is America."
- NPR
On her solo album America Again, pianist Lara Downes draws inspiration from Langston Hughes’s poem Let America Be America Again, featuring music that explores the elusive but essential American dream by composers including Leonard Bernstein, Aaron Copland, Duke Ellington, George Gershwin and Scott Joplin.
"Today, as I write these words, we are living again in troubled times. For too many Americans, circumstance and skin colour still keep the promise out of reach, the dream deferred. The hard-won rights and long-sought justice for which our parents and grandparents fought are too easily slipping away. The rifts and rivalries that divide us as a nation seem to run deeper than ever. But still, we dreamers keep dreaming our dream. This music is a tribute to the generations of Americans who dream the impossible: black and white, men and women, immigrants and pioneers. It tells the story of their journeys, their loves and longings, their hardships and their hopes. American music is made of everything we are, coming from so many different people and places, expressing so many different dreams."
- Lara Downes
